... Read moreTrading is not just a profession; it's a mindset that demands constant evolution and resilience. From my personal journey, I've learned that backtesting strategies is essential — it allows you to understand market behaviors and refine your approach without risking real capital. Every chart I analyze teaches me about trends, volatility, and potential entry or exit points. Having a routine that includes meticulous charting and executing trades has helped me build confidence and reduce emotional decision-making. Losses are inevitable, but instead of viewing them as failures, I treat each as a valuable lesson that sharpens my skills. This mindset shift has kept me motivated even during downturns. Discipline plays a key role—consistent effort every day, regardless of the market conditions, has been the cornerstone of my progress. Just like climbing stairs, success in trading requires each small step taken deliberately rather than seeking shortcuts. Moreover, maintaining a balance between hustle and well-being is critical. Long hours in front of screens can be taxing, so integrating breaks and staying physically active boosts focus and decision quality. For those aspiring to achieve financial freedom through trading, embracing this lifestyle means committing to lifelong learning, patience, and perseverance. Remember, the market never sleeps, and neither should your passion for growth. Let every win energize you and every loss teach you, moving steadily toward your goal with a clear plan and unwavering dedication.
